Workplace Health & Safety Policy

Hawkesbury Crane’s commitment towards the Health, Safety and Environment of it’s employees is of the utmost importantance within it’s operations. Hawkesbury Cranes recognises and accepts its responsibilities towards the Environment and in ensuring the Health, Safety and welfare of all employees, as well as contractors, the public and visitors to our workplaces.

To acheive this commitment Hawkesbury Cranes accepts that it must adopt high standards of Occupational Health and Safety management and aims as far as is practicable to:

  • Develop, implement and maintain the health, safety and environmental management system;
  • Integrate health, safety and environmental factors into planning and operational decisions;
  • The identification, assessment and elimination or reduction of risks to health, safety and the environment;
  • Monitor and audit the companies health, safety and environmental performance;
  • Ensure that contractors engaged by Hawkesbury Cranes have a significant level of commitment to Health, Safety and Environmental Management;
  • Promote environmental awareness among company personnel and contractors;
  • Consultation with employees, contractors and their representatives on health and safety issues;
  • To provide the provision of adequate resources for the management of HSE;
  • Providing and maintaining safe equipment and systems of work for employees and contractors to the workplace; and
  • Providing employees and contractors with such information, training and supervision, as is necessary to enable them to work in a manner that is safe and without risks to health or with minimal adverse environmental impact.

Hawkesbury Cranes is accountable for implementing this policy in their area of responsibility. The conduct of every person under the control of Hawkesbury Cranes is expected to be such that it does not contribute to the occurrence of accidents or the creation of hazards, which may endanger an individual or other person. Hawkesbury Cranes encourages all staff and others who visit the site and offices to regard accident prevention and safe working as a collective and individual responsibility.

This policy will be reviewed annually and as required to reflect changes in the organisation or Health, Safety and Environmental legislation.
